Let me tell you what we already have for dealers, and then you can tell me if you think we need more.

1) If they are posting under the FFL section (e.g., I5 Guns & Ammo, Precise Shooter, etc.) then I think it's pretty clear that they are a dealer.
2) Under their username it will say "FFL / Dealer" or something similar. Check out K&E Arms and spdski, for example:
viewtopic.php?f=8&t=50501
viewtopic.php?f=8&t=50032
3) In the regular classifieds section, the dealers need to specify that a 4473 is required and if sales tax is included. See the examples above, and also reference rule #9:
Rules for the Classifieds (Buying, Selling and Browsing)

Es claro o no?
